Workshop flow
The planned flow is deliberately simple so the work moves from friction to a visible decision rather than becoming a broad away-day exercise.
Use the diagnostic to identify whether the pressure is mainly about priorities, ownership, escalation, workload or expectations.
Use the canvas to make the choice visible before the conversation turns into competing interpretations.
Use the facilitator guide and slide sequence to keep one practical workshop focused on decisions and next steps.
Capture the owner, rationale and follow-up action so the reset carries into delivery work.
